Cyclodextrin are obtained from starch by enzymatic degradation. The three best characterize forms are ${\alpha}$ 수식 이미지, ${\beta}$ 수식 이미지, ${\gamma}$ 수식 이미지 cyclodextrin consisting of 6, 7, and 8 D-glucose units, respectively. Each of the glucose units are in the rigid C1 chair conformation and are linked by ${\alpha}$ 수식 이미지 1,4 bonds. This geometry gives the cyclodextrin the shape of a hollow truncated cone with the wider side formed by the secondary 2- and 3-hydroxy groups and the narrower side by the primary 6-hydroxy group. The most characteristics property of the cyclodextrin is their ability to form inclusion complexes with a wide range of guest moleculars. We syntheses per-6-substituted ${\beta}$ 수식 이미지-cyclodextrin derivatives and investigate structures, spectrospcopic properties. The substituted materials are piperidine, piperazin, morphorine. The synthetic compound showed a good solubility than natural ${\beta}$ 수식 이미지 cyclodextrin in organic solvents such as methylene chloride, methanol, ethanol, etc.
